Cleaning Playground Markings Near Me

When cleaning and maintaining your activities markings, it is highly recommended that you take a proactive approach to checking the line marking. This is because in the long term if a problem is not repaired, it will become worse over time, consequently causing a larger cost for repair.

Also, a problem will become worse and could cause a hazard to anyone using the surface. In a school, this could be a huge problem as if the youngsters were to get injured because of a problem that wasn't attended to, the school could be blamed by angry parents.

The application process of thermoplastic markings is quite quick and easy, reducing disruption at schools and other organisations.

The specific pre-cut shapes that have been selected are simply put on the flooring, and heated up with specialist equipment to securely melt them to the chosen area.

The finished product is a secure and colourful set of markings which is good for enhancing the look of a play facility.
